Japan to Test Deep-Sea Rare-Earth Mud Extraction

MiningDec 23, 2025

Japan & South Korea

Japanese researchers will conduct a month-long trial starting in January to extract rare-earth-bearing mud from the seabed near Minamitorishima in Japan’s exclusive economic zone.

The operation will use the exploration vessel Chikyu, operated by the Japan Agency for Marine-Earth Science and Technology (JAMSTEC), to recover sediments from approximately 6,000 meters depth. Newly developed riser pipes and seabed mining equipment will be deployed to assess whether the deposits can be extracted reliably at such extreme depths.

Recovered material will be processed to refine rare-earth elements and assessed for concentration levels, informing technical and economic feasibility. The project is led by the Cabinet Office; if successful, researchers plan further mining trials beginning February 2027.

Program director Ishii Shoichi emphasized that the mud cannot be considered a viable resource unless extraction proves dependable, and said the trial aims to demonstrate the operational viability of the technology. Deposits near Minamitorishima are viewed as a potential domestic source for high-tech industries.
